From 325a5f154e8d8d7dac6c03deb632a0041b3d69ca Mon Sep 17 00:00:00 2001 From: miozune Date: Tue, 17 Oct 2023 13:37:11 +0900 Subject: Remove unused classes --- .../gtPlusPlus/api/objects/data/ConcurrentSet.java | 53 ---------------------- 1 file changed, 53 deletions(-) delete mode 100644 src/main/java/gtPlusPlus/api/objects/data/ConcurrentSet.java (limited to 'src/main/java/gtPlusPlus/api/objects/data/ConcurrentSet.java') diff --git a/src/main/java/gtPlusPlus/api/objects/data/ConcurrentSet.java b/src/main/java/gtPlusPlus/api/objects/data/ConcurrentSet.java deleted file mode 100644 index aaa759edfa..0000000000 --- a/src/main/java/gtPlusPlus/api/objects/data/ConcurrentSet.java +++ /dev/null @@ -1,53 +0,0 @@ -package gtPlusPlus.api.objects.data; - -import java.io.Serializable; -import java.util.AbstractSet; -import java.util.Iterator; -import java.util.concurrent.ConcurrentMap; - -public abstract class ConcurrentSet extends AbstractSet implements Serializable { - - private static final long serialVersionUID = -6761513279741915432L; - - private final ConcurrentMap mInternalMap; - - private int mInternalID = 0; - - /** - * Creates a new instance which wraps the specified {@code map}. - */ - public ConcurrentSet(ConcurrentMap aMap) { - mInternalMap = aMap; - } - - @Override - public int size() { - return mInternalMap.size(); - } - - @Override - public boolean contains(Object o) { - return mInternalMap.containsKey(o); - } - - @Override - public boolean add(E o) { - return mInternalMap.putIfAbsent(mInternalID++, o) == null; - } - - @Override - public boolean remove(Object o) { - return mInternalMap.remove(o) != null; - } - - @Override - public void clear() { - this.mInternalID = 0; - mInternalMap.clear(); - } - - @Override - public Iterator iterator() { - return mInternalMap.values().iterator(); - } -} -- cgit